Bhoomika made her Hindi debut opposite Ajay Devgn in Run (2004), followed by Dil Ne Jise Apna Kahaa (2004) with Salman Khan. However, her most memorable Bollywood performance came in Gandhi, My Father (2007), where she played Kasturba Gandhi. The film flopped commercially but remains a masterclass in restrained acting.
